Mesothelioma Attorney

Each state has different laws governing asbestos claims. An attorney for mesothelioma can help victims understand the differences.

The best mesothelioma law firms are available across the 50 states and provide assistance. They can file a suit for compensation, negotiate a settlement, or represent you at trial.

Compensation can help families of victims pay for medical expenses, lost wages and costs for caregivers. Compensation also covers funeral costs and other costs.

Many asbestos companies have established trust funds to cover mesothelioma claims and other asbestos claims.

A mesothelioma lawsuit or trust fund claim may result in financial compensation for medical bills, funeral expenses, lost income, and more. The lawsuits for wrongful death can be filed by surviving family members of asbestos-dead loved relatives. These lawsuits seek compensation for funeral costs and loss of companionship and financial damages.

An experienced mesothelioma lawyer will assist victims through the process of litigation and ensure their rights are protected. They will explain the various kinds of compensation that are available and work with insurance companies to obtain an agreement. The majority of attorneys will only charge a fee if they win compensation for the client. This is known as a contingency payment and protects victims against paying upfront fees.
